dameetz..may i know insert for the carb novamega 21 engine what is the main reason we have to use it? i use the 5.5mm on the carb from the start i got the engine plg tu..
Waduhhh....Its been a while since I got my hands on any nitro engines....Ok I 'll try to answer this from my memory only...those carb inserts are there to :

1) reduce or gain performance of your engine ie: smoother powerband versus abrupt powerband (smaller hole to reduce and vice versa)

2) safe fuel, as you reduce performance you will save fuel too (if you have problems with fuel mileage, this is one of the way to save, of-course tuned pipe, INS boxes and clutch setting will play a role too)

3) as a venturi tube, meaning from the shape it will create a better suction of air flow into the carbs. Note: don't ever run without one of those carb insets, it may distract the air flow suction to your engine. Also check the 'O' ring on the outside, make sure its in good shape, if the air leaks through it you may have tuning problems later on. If you intend to change the inserts sizes just make sure to retune your engine.

Now, you may ask, why do I need to reduce the performance of my engine? Isn't the more power the better?

Not in every case, sometime having too much power will make your car really hard too drive/handle. Some tracks need a smoother powered car to be fast around than having a car that is too powerful like an on-off switch.

Ok, that is what I can remember so far.
